The Bogen V150 Power Vector 150W modular amplifiers are designed to work with both high- (70/25V) and low- (4/8-ohm) impedance speaker systems.

The amplifier includes eight module bays for plug-in input modules and allows up to four levels of priority between modules. Two module bays are capable of accepting plug-in signal-processing output modules. Each module is controlled by an independent volume control with an associated signal/clip LED for signal status. An 11-segment LEDoutput meter monitors output signal level.

The unit includes a motorized master volume control that can be controlled using a remote volume control panel (RVCP, sold separately).

  • External access to priority mute buses
  • Bridging jack and Mute terminals join multiple Power Vector amps and mixers together
  • Independent volume control for each of the eight module bays
  • Two-color LED for each channel indicates input signal or clipping
  • Bass and treble control with bypass switch (located in module bay 6)
  • 125 Hz Low Cut switch (located in module bay 6)
  • Signal-processing insert jacks allow external equipment to be inserted between the pre-amp output and the power amp input
  • Pre-EQ, unbalanced, buffered output signal (“post” all unit controls, but “pre” any external “Insert” equipment connected)
  • Grounded, unswitched AC convenience receptacle with a 500W maximum capacity provided for external equipment
  • 8 module security cover/filler plates included with amplifier (PVMC)
  • Push-button remote volume control panel (Model RVCP, sold separately)
  • Listed to UL Standard 60065 for U.S. and Canada
  • 2 rack spaces high (3-1/2")
  • Rack mountable (with rack mounting kit RPK87, sold separately)
  • Security cover to selectively protect volume, bass, and treble controls (Model PVSC, sold separately)
  • Capable of handling 70V, 25V, 8-ohm, and 4-ohm speaker loads
  • 8 module bays
  • Wide selection of advanced plug-in modules (modules sold separately)
  • 4 levels of priority between modules
  • 2 module bays capable of handling plug-in signal processing output modules
  • 11-segment LED output level meter monitors the output level of the power amplifier with Avg./Peak meter switch
  • Motorized master volume control can be remotely operated
  • Lockable switch permits user to select either transformer-coupled outputs or a direct lowimpedance output
  • 5-position barrier strip, with clamping washers, provides connections for speaker loads
  • Bridging In/Out connector
